A COPPER ALLOY FIGURE DEPICTING AVALOKITESHVARA TIBET, 12TH CENTURY |

Description

  • Height 8.5 cm
the deity framed in an arched throne, wearing a crown and ornamental jewelry, with a serene and delicate face, holding a vase in his left hand, the right hand with palm facing outwards in varada mudra cupping a jewel, seated in dhyanasana on a double lotus base Himalayan Art Resources item no. 13619.

Provenance

Acquired between 1959-2005.

Condition

In overall good condition for an object of this type and age. A rich patina visible from ritual use and handling and surface details including the implements and facial features noticeably worn away.
